Rita was born on December 1st, 1935 on Bell Island, Newfoundland. Rita and Kevin left St. John's Newfoundland in 1976 for Cambridge Ontario with their five children. Rita loved family get-togethers and cooking, whether it was a small affair or a large one. She loved playing cards with her siblings and step-siblings, and going to the casino, out for lunch, or shopping.
